Leipzig Make George Enquiry During Simons Talks with Teenager Seeking Chelsea Exit

 RB Leipzig have reportedly opened talks with Chelsea over Tyrique George while also negotiating the departure of Xavi Simons—creating a tangled summer saga rife with potential moves.

🎯 Simons Pushes for Chelsea Move

Xavi Simons, RB Leipzig’s 22-year-old attacking midfielder, is pushing strongly for a switch to Chelsea after Leipzig failed to qualify for Champions League football. The player even removed RB Leipzig from his Instagram bio—a classic sign he’s ready to move on.

Chelsea has entered advanced discussions with Simons’ camp, focusing on finalizing personal terms before agreeing on a fee with Leipzig.
Meanwhile, Leipzig are holding firm on a £60 million all-cash deal, having rejected Tottenham-valued swap offers involving players like Nkunku, Broja, George, or Chukwuemeka.

🔁 George Adds Extra Layer to Negotiations

Amidst the Simons drama, Leipzig are reportedly making contact over Chelsea youngster Tyrique George. While the precise nature of the inquiry is unclear, it suggests Leipzig may view him as a potential recruit or leverage piece in broader negotiations.

🧠 Why the Chelsea Move Matters

Simons offers flexibility—he can operate as a No. 10 or play wide—and would bolster Chelsea’s attacking depth. Even with talents like Cole Palmer and João Pedro on board, his potential acquisition still feels significant.

However, concerns around Simons’ professionalism have surfaced. Some reports suggest attitude issues and disruptions within the squad may have influenced Leipzig’s willingness to sell.

⚠️ Leipzig’s Transfer Strategy in Focus

Leipzig bought Simons permanently from PSG in January for around €50 million with add-ons. But fans and pundits noted tension between player and club, especially after Leipzig's competitive decline.

Offering swaps has clearly failed—Leipzig affirmed they want only cash, dismissing Chelsea’s proposal involving several players.
